AsyncTask的使用
AsyncTask是一个轻量级的异步线程类,主要用于异步加载数据并同时更新UI的操作,非常方便,使用也非常简单:
“`
@Override
protected void onPreExecute() {
super.onPreExecute();
}
@Override
protected void onPostExecute(Object o) {
super.onPostExecute(o);
}
@Override
protected Object doInBackground(Object[] objects) {
//异步执行类,主要做一些耗时任务
return null;
}
@Override
protected void onProgressUpdate(Object[] values) {
super.onProgressUpdate(valueublishPrss();